This is an automated email from the ASF dual-hosted git repository.
vy pushed a change to branch 2.x-site-pro
in repository https://gitbox.apache.org/repos/asf/logging-log4j2.git
from c40e8ab35a Specify the scale (seconds) of the monitorInterval
configuration integer (#3854)
add 1357466ee2 Bump `pom.xml` version to `2.25.2`
add c24d882cca Fix missing default `Target` value in `ConsoleAppender`
(#3852)
add a114248a28 Add changelog for `StatusLogger` changes in `2.23.0` (#3838)
add c568869513 Specify the scale (seconds) of the monitorInterval
configuration integer (#3854)
add 01d5226b40 Round `initialTime` in `RollingFileManager` (#3872)
add 4215b22c32 Correct log message format in
`AbstractDriverManagerConnectionSource` (#3831)
add 73343752f9 fix: Prevent `LogBuilder` memory leak in Log4j API to
Logback bridge (#3824)
add 84e02115ad Fix the missing Error Prone version (#3905)
add 3a57060b94 DefaultLayout: Append a newline to the serialized LogEvent
(#3851)
add 5a71c91032 Prepare the changelog
add 7268f03fd8 Update the `project.build.outputTimestamp` property
add 4ed5a1e24b fix: make `%ex` behavior context-independent (#3919)
add 427fa60174 doc: clarify `%ex` whitespace behavior across versions
(#3918)
add 94fc12618e Recognize nested converters in `alwaysWriteExceptions`
(#3920)
add 63e1812b66 Fix parsing and merging of literals in
`InstantPatternDynamicFormatter` (#3932)
add 380b9f279d Prepare the changelog
add 4822ede46d Update the `project.build.outputTimestamp` property
add 6923bd90cb Release changelog for version `2.25.2`
new db8f1f2c63 Merge tag `rel/2.25.2` into `2.x-site-pro`
The 1 revisions listed above as "new" are entirely new to this
repository and will be described in separate emails. The revisions
listed as "add" were already present in the repository and have only
been added to this reference.
Summary of changes:
.../log4j/core/appender/DefaultLayoutTest.java | 50 ++++++++++
.../appender/rolling/RollingFileManagerTest.java | 16 ++++
.../log4j/core/pattern/PatternParserTest.java | 89 ++++++++++++++++-
.../pattern/RootThrowablePatternConverterTest.java | 4 +-
.../pattern/ThrowablePatternConverterTest.java | 6 +-
.../InstantPatternDynamicFormatterTest.java | 49 +++++++++-
.../log4j/core/appender/ConsoleAppender.java | 2 +-
.../AbstractDriverManagerConnectionSource.java | 2 +-
.../core/appender/rolling/RollingFileManager.java | 21 ++--
.../logging/log4j/core/config/DefaultLayout.java | 13 +--
.../core/pattern/AbstractStyleNameConverter.java | 7 ++
.../core/pattern/EncodingPatternConverter.java | 7 +-
.../pattern/EqualsBaseReplacementConverter.java | 7 ++
.../log4j/core/pattern/HighlightConverter.java | 9 +-
.../core/pattern/LogEventPatternConverter.java | 11 ++-
.../log4j/core/pattern/MaxLengthConverter.java | 7 ++
.../logging/log4j/core/pattern/PatternParser.java | 21 +++-
.../core/pattern/RegexReplacementConverter.java | 7 ++
.../logging/log4j/core/pattern/StyleConverter.java | 9 +-
.../core/pattern/ThrowableStackTraceRenderer.java | 10 --
.../VariablesNotEmptyReplacementConverter.java | 10 +-
.../instant/InstantPatternDynamicFormatter.java | 106 +++++++++++++++------
log4j-parent/pom.xml | 2 +-
.../logging/log4j/taglib/CatchingTagTest.java | 7 +-
.../apache/logging/log4j/taglib/EnterTagTest.java | 4 +-
.../apache/logging/log4j/taglib/ExitTagTest.java | 6 +-
.../log4j/taglib/LoggingMessageTagSupportTest.java | 46 +++++----
log4j-taglib/src/test/resources/log4j-test1.xml | 2 +-
log4j-to-slf4j/pom.xml | 39 ++++++++
.../java/org/apache/logging/slf4j/SLF4JLogger.java | 16 ++--
.../{LoggerTest.java => SLF4JLoggerTest.java} | 43 ++++++++-
.../slf4j/{LoggerTest.xml => SLF4JLoggerTest.xml} | 0
pom.xml | 12 +--
src/changelog/2.23.0/.release-notes.adoc.ftl | 10 +-
.../revamp_StatusLogger.xml} | 3 +-
.../{2.23.1 => 2.25.2}/.release-notes.adoc.ftl | 4 +-
src/changelog/{2.23.0 => 2.25.2}/.release.xml | 2 +-
.../3819_logback-builder-reuse.xml} | 5 +-
.../3828_fix_log_placeholder_mismatch.xml} | 6 +-
.../3835-default-layout.xml} | 5 +-
.../3852-default-target.xml} | 4 +-
.../3872_fix_RollingFileManager_initialTime.xml} | 6 +-
.../3873_throwable_converter_new_line.xml} | 6 +-
.../3905_fix_error_prone_dep.xml} | 6 +-
.../3920-nested-throwables.xml} | 4 +-
.../3930_date-converter.xml} | 5 +-
.../modules/ROOT/pages/manual/pattern-layout.adoc | 12 ++-
47 files changed, 560 insertions(+), 158 deletions(-)
create mode 100644
log4j-core-test/src/test/java/org/apache/logging/log4j/core/appender/DefaultLayoutTest.java
rename log4j-to-slf4j/src/test/java/org/apache/logging/slf4j/{LoggerTest.java
=> SLF4JLoggerTest.java} (82%)
rename
log4j-to-slf4j/src/test/resources/org/apache/logging/slf4j/{LoggerTest.xml =>
SLF4JLoggerTest.xml} (100%)
copy src/changelog/{2.0-beta1/Update_the_versions_of_SLF4J_and_Logback.xml =>
2.23.0/revamp_StatusLogger.xml} (63%)
copy src/changelog/{2.23.1 => 2.25.2}/.release-notes.adoc.ftl (86%)
copy src/changelog/{2.23.0 => 2.25.2}/.release.xml (95%)
copy
src/changelog/{2.25.1/3787_jakarta-web_relax_the_import_package_constraints.xml
=> 2.25.2/3819_logback-builder-reuse.xml} (60%)
copy src/changelog/{2.25.0/3430_InternalLoggerRegistry_stale_entry_expunge.xml
=> 2.25.2/3828_fix_log_placeholder_mismatch.xml} (58%)
copy
src/changelog/{2.25.1/3787_jakarta-web_relax_the_import_package_constraints.xml
=> 2.25.2/3835-default-layout.xml} (61%)
copy src/changelog/{2.25.1/3790_allow-resource-protocol.xml =>
2.25.2/3852-default-target.xml} (67%)
copy src/changelog/{2.25.0/3430_InternalLoggerRegistry_stale_entry_expunge.xml
=> 2.25.2/3872_fix_RollingFileManager_initialTime.xml} (56%)
copy src/changelog/{2.25.0/3430_InternalLoggerRegistry_stale_entry_expunge.xml
=> 2.25.2/3873_throwable_converter_new_line.xml} (58%)
copy src/changelog/{2.25.1/3758_fix_jspecify_dep.xml =>
2.25.2/3905_fix_error_prone_dep.xml} (55%)
copy
src/changelog/{2.25.1/3787_jakarta-web_relax_the_import_package_constraints.xml
=> 2.25.2/3920-nested-throwables.xml} (65%)
copy
src/changelog/{2.25.1/3787_jakarta-web_relax_the_import_package_constraints.xml
=> 2.25.2/3930_date-converter.xml} (61%)